June 9, 2021 | Doner [also döner] is known worldwide. This is a Turkish delicacy and it is usually cooked on special vertical rotisseries designed for doner kebab. It's also quite easy to make doner at home, even better than the ones you can find in European or American kebab shops.

Information about the lamb fat: Lamb fat is traditionally used in kebabs and doners for its unique taste and is a signature ingredient in Turkish meat dishes. In Turkey, traditionally "fail fat" from the lamb is used, however this part of the lamb is usually not available in Europe or the U.S. Instead, you can also ask your butcher for lamb fat trimmed from the belly or ribs of the lamb. This will also add a very similar flavor to your kebabs and doner.

“Ayran is a popular, traditional cold yogurt beverage made from just three simple ingredients: yogurt, water, and salt. Widely considered the national drink of Turkey, it is light, frothy, tangy, and savory.”

To make it, you’ll need:

“Yogurt: Plain yogurt forms the creamy base.
Water: Chilled water is blended in to thin the yogurt into a drinkable consistency.
Salt: A pinch of salt is added to enhance flavor and provide a savory profile.
Texture: Whisked or blended until a light, foamy layer forms on top"
